You need to be above in all domains. What your report indicates is you need to do a comprehensive review with a little more focus on the area you were below. Do you feel content or test taking strategies were your bigger issue? Did you second guess your answers? When preparing did you study rationales to understand why one answer was better than the next?

Kaplan is considered better for strategy. Hurst is considered better for content. LaCharoty's Prioritization Delegation & Assignment is great if you were stuck in that area n

If not sure there are some free you tube videos, some offer free trials; and even khan academy has free nclex RN review videos.
